Resident says outside counsel found Barbourville development nonconforming with UDO
Lancaster County Council · October 28, 2025

Summary
A resident told the council an out-of-state developer's project at Barbourville and Fort Mill Highway does not conform to the Unified Development Ordinance and that staff has not acted on the opinion; she urged planners and council to require planning commission review.
Shannene Clifton told the Lancaster County Council that outside counsel reviewed development work at Barbourville and Fort Mill Highway and concluded the project is not conforming with the Unified Development Ordinance.
